During our collective careers, we have arrested hundreds of criminals from all walks of life. They include kidnappers, murderers, serial killers, bank robbers, rapists, child molesters, thieves of all kinds, fugitives, terrorists, drug dealers and white-collar criminals. Many of these individuals blended into their respective communities and preyed upon the weak and innocent at every opportunity. The one common denominator we have learned was that, for the most part, they committed their respective crimes only when they thought they could get away. They made decisions based upon the security observed and the alertness of their intended victims. Just as we would thoroughly investigate a subjects background and learn about their activities prior to confronting him or her, these individuals employ the same tactics upon their intended prey.
The good news is that you can implement effective and proven security procedures to minimize the inherent risks presented by the 21st century intruder. Prior to co-founding and becoming President of Risk Control Strategies, Inc. Mr. Kane was a 27-year veteran of the Federal Bureau of Investigation (FBI) where he developed his expertise in criminal investigations, strategic planning, crisis resolution, and tactical leadership of comprehensive investigations and security matters worldwide. Mr. Kane was selected to become team leader on the FBI Hostage Rescue Team, the only full time civilian counter-terrorism team in the world. Mr. Kane is also a contributing author to a variety of magazines and trade journals and has been a guest on various media outlets such as FOX News, CNN, and MSNBC.
Prior to co-founding and becoming CEO of Risk Control Strategies, Inc., Dr. Viollis’ thirty year professional resume includes supervisor with the NY County District Attorney’s Office, specialist/supervisor under the United States Space Command, Police Academy CO and team leader on a post September 11th Threat Assessment Team in NYC. Dr. Viollis is a five-time author, a media consultant to all major outlets around the world such as CNN, FOX , MSNBC, CBS, ABC, ESPN, BBC, Wall Street Journal, New York Times, National Public Radio, Forbes, CFO, Reuters, CSO and columnist for Worth Magazine. He is a subject matter expert in private client security, workplace security and workplace violence.
